In my opinion, the best thing a pea owner can do is build a relationship with a vet who will see birds and will run fecal float exams for you. That exam normally runs from $15 to $25 to have done. If you were to have the exam done twice per year you should have a good idea if any treatments are necessary. The benefit is that you are using the right medication for the ailment and are not buying meds that are not necessary.
Some people will warn you about false negatives, but a good lab tech who knows what they are doing will not give you a false negative report.
